Fish - (2150)
[2150]

The fish symbolizes abundance and wealth. This particular example is carved from a greenish brown material and dates from the early Qing period (1644 - 1912) and possibly even earlier. The carving came from the Rudolph Voll collection in California. Rudolph Voll (1911 - 2009) visited Hong Kong on a regular basis during the 1970's and acquired a very large collection of small jade items (See Quick Find 4167). Length 6.7 cm. Width 3.5 cm. Depth 1.1 cm. Weight 28.6 grams.
